is to start later this year.] [Ford has announced that 1,300 jobs, a fifth of the workforce, is being cut from its UK business as part of a Europe-wide overhaul. The majority of the UK losses will be at the Ford site in Dunton, Essex - its UK headquarters and technical centre. Up to 1,000 jobs are to be axed at the location with the remaining 300 to come from administrative roles spread across the remaining five sites. Production staff at Dagenham, Halewood and Daventry are to be unaffected. Ford has two other sites in the UK: in Stratford, east London - where software is worked on - and Southampton, where Ford transport operations are situated.
